LRNS 105 - Mastering Skills for Algebra


Semester Offered: First Semester, Second Module
Credits (Range): 1 hour
Attribute: 1EX

Emphasis will be on standard approaches to the symbols, rules and patterns for using the language of algebra in computational problem solving as well as linear and quadratic equations and inequalities, polynomials, exponents, functions and graphs. Enrollment Limit: 15.
Instructor: K. Knight
Prerequisites & Notes
Notes: P/NP or CR/NE grading. Appropriate for both first-year and upper-level students who seek to improve their coursework in mathematics or natural sciences by strengthening algebra skills.
